Output 902abbaf4f502593670a4d56177377ea86125a1c1498654db7d774486a053e91:17

value
201330986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 945c5cc397be6d37744a65d2eba3078a3ed88492 OP_EQUAL
address
MMRctGdf78UXp6RApQuUkv9JVgZ1NoB92a
transaction
902abbaf4f502593670a4d56177377ea86125a1c1498654db7d774486a053e91
spent
true